HR Assistant TEST
Job Purpose:
To assist the People team by providing support with daily HR duties to ensure that processes and policies are carried out smoothly, accurately and in a timely manner. Ultimately ensuring that key responsibilities are executed to a high standard.
Key Responsibilities and Accountabilities:
Process and prepare letters and reports relating to employee activities (staffing, recruitment, training, employee relations, performance evaluations etc)
Manage a number of periodic and time critical processes.
Maintain the HR Trackers to reflect correct data on employees.
Administration of the New starter and Leavers Process.
Coordinate the reference requests.
Ensure all documents are filed electronically.
Manage the HR inbox for general queries.
Monitor probation reviews.
Oversee the maintenance of comprehensive HR records to ensure compliance with data protection, equal opportunities and other legal requirements.
Proactively engage in customer focus by handling designated general HR queries and issues in a timely and professional manner.
Assist with the operational Recruitment process as required
Setting up interview invites and engage with internal stakeholders and suppliers.
Assist with Payroll preparation providing accurate data.
Ensure all HR documents are produced and contain the appropriate up-to-date information, in line with internal and external requirements and are made available to staff via JTNet.
Review and make recommendations to the Head of People of any changes to the Staff/HR Handbooks and HR policies and procedures in line with legislation.
Administration of the Employee Car Fleet Scheme. Assigning vehicles, dealing with queries, liaising with our supplier and checking of monthly accounts.
To carry out any other reasonable task associated to the role, as may be required.
Person Specification
Essential Requirements:
CIPD Level 3 qualified/or equivalent or be studying towards your CIPD.
1-2 years’ experience of working in a HR department related proven assistant experience in a fast-paced professional environment.
Good working knowledge of Employment Law
Experience of maintaining HR databases
Mail merge/ Excel Reports and Excellent IT Skills
Excellent organisational skills
Desirable:
Experience of working in a regulated industry
Experience of working with Apprentices
An understanding of Safeguarding

About JTL
JTL is a leading provider of apprenticeship training in the building services engineering sector. We work with employers across the UK to develop skilled professionals in electrical and plumbing trades. With a strong focus on quality, innovation, and industry partnership, JTL supports thousands of apprentices each year, helping build the skilled workforce that powers homes, businesses, and communities.
